Cons
This company is an absolute nightmare to work for. They fil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y and went private, yet somehow have endless funds for lavish sales outings in the U.S. and internationally—while refusing to give employees raises or promotions. Meanwhile, executives rewarded themselves with massive Christmas bonuses right before filing for bankruptcy.
The culture is toxic. Everything is swept under the rug, no one takes accountability, and it’s a constant finger-pointing game. They hire consultants who contribute nothing and promote people based solely on who kisses the CEO’s shoes rather than merit. HR is a complete joke—they are there for the company, not the employees.
Policies and procedures are nonexistent or ignored, and most of the time, no one even knows what they are doing. Layoffs are constant, and employees live in fear, walking on eggshells to avoid upsetting the wrong person.
If your mental health and sanity matter to you, do not work here. This company does not value its employees, and the environment is beyond toxic.
